WebThe MP6530 is a gate driver IC designed for three-phase brushless DC motor driver applications. It is capable of driving three half bridges consisting of 6 N-channel power MOSFETs up to 60V. The MP6530 uses a bootstrap capacitor to generate a supply voltage for the high-side MOSFET driver. An internal trickle-charge circuit maintains sufficient ...

The HS gate driver also needs some sort of bias supply that can float and maintain the proper turn-on bias when the source rises to the input voltage.
